I've been mining ethereum for weeks without issue (I have mostly rigs with 6 cards per rig, some only have 2/3 per rig). Anyway, I switched to ccminer 2.0 x64, and I've had to constantly restart my 6 card rigs, as in multiple times per day. The computers seem to just black screen/freeze. The rigs with only 2/3 cards have not had to be restarted and are continuing to mine on ccminer just fine.

Has anyone experienced this? I was experimenting with mining Digibytes which is why I changed to ccminer. Any help would be incredibly appreciated!
